Abstract:
This machine-readable version of John Williams' Digest of Welsh Historical Statistics is the result of a collaboration between the Statistical Directorate of the National Assembly for Wales, the History Data Service and the Centre for Data Digitisation and Analysis at Queen's University Belfast.
John Williams' Digest of Welsh Historical Statistics is intended to provide a service for those working on the history of modern Wales. It arises from a belief that the quantitative element is a necessary and important part of the historical record; from an awareness that it was an aspect that was particularly inaccessible for scholars of Welsh history; and from a conviction that some encouragement in the use of quantitative material was necessary. It is modelled on the two volumes dedicated to British historical statistics: Mitchell, B.R. and Deane, P. (1962) Abstract of British historical statistics and Mitchell, B.R. and Jones, H.G. (1971) Second abstract of British historical statistics.
Main Topics:
The main tables are:
Number of houses, inhabited, uninhabited (and building, 1811-1921), by county, 1801-1971
(a) Number of private households, by county, 1801-1901; (b) number of private households, dwellings, rooms and density of occupation, by county, 1911-1971
Number of rooms occupied by private households, by county, 1911-1971
Brick production: (a) return of duties paid on bricks, by region, 1829-1849; (b) number of bricks and amount of duty paid, by county, 1836-1846
Number of house plans approved, by town, South Wales, 1851-1914
Estimated costs of building plans passed by Urban Districts, by type of building, 1909-1939
Total number of houses built in inter-war years, by county, 1919-1940
Number of houses authorised, under construction and completed, local authority and private enterprise, 1919-1939 and 1946-1974; by county 1919-1939; by county borough 1919-1939; number of houses demolished 1947-1974
Decisions on planning applications, by type of development, 1962-1972
Houses completed, by number of bedrooms, public and (from 1963) private sectors, houses and flats, 1945-1974
Government financial contributions, new houses and improvement grants, 1950-1974
Number of conversions and improvements, approved for grant, by public and private sector, 1955-1974
Prices and costs, 1958-1974

Data Sources:
Williams, J. (1985) Digest of Welsh historical statistics The Welsh Office (2 vols.)
Books and Theses:
;
M. Bowley (1945) Housing and the state, 1919-1944
H. Carter (1965) The towns of Wales: a study in urban geography, Cardiff
W.V. Hole and M.T. Pountney (1971) Trends in population, housing and occupancy rates, 1861-1961
M.G. Kendall ed. The sources and nature of the statistics of the United Kingdom (chapter on 'Housing statistics' by M. Bowley)
J. Parry Lewis (1965) Building cycles and Britain's growth
R.C.O. Matthews (1954) A study in the trade cycle history
H.W. Richardson and D.H. Aldcroft (1968) Building in the British economy between the wars
J.H. Richards (1956) 'Fluctuations in house-building in the South Wales coalfield' MA thesis, University of Wales
Articles:
M. Bowley (1937) 'Fluctuations in house-building and the trade cycle' in Review of Economic Studies IV
M. Bowley (1937-1938) 'Some regional aspects of the building boom' in Review of Economic Studies V
M. Bowley (1950) 'The housing statistics of Great Britain' in J.R.S.S.
J. Parry Lewis (1961) 'Indices of house-building in the Manchester conurbation, South Wales and Great Britain, 1851-1931' in Scottish Journal of Political Economy VIII
J.L. Marshall (1968) 'The pattern of house-building in the inter-war period in England and Wales' in Scottish Journal of Political Economy XV
J. Hamish Richards and J. Parry Lewis (1956) 'House-building in the South Wales coalfield, 1851-1913' in The Manchester School XXXIV
H.A. Shannon (1934) 'Bricks - a trade index, 1785-1849' in Economica 8
J.C. Spensky (1918) 'Urban housing problems' in J.R.S.S.
P.M. Tillot (1972) 'Sources of inaccuracy in the 1851 and 1861 Censuses' in E.A. Wrigley ed. Nineteenth century society, Cambridge
Government and Official Publications:
Reports of the Census of Great Britain 1801-1851
Abstracts of the Census of Great Britain 1801-1851
Reports of the Census of England and Wales, 1861-1971
Tables of the Census of England and Wales, 1861-1971
Reports of Bricks Duties, 1838, vol.XLV; 1839, vol.XLVI; 1846, vol.XXV; 1847-1848, vol.XXXIX; 1849, .XXX; 1850, vol.XXXIII
Labour Gazette, 1910-1939
Ministry of Health Housing, house production, slum clearance 1934-1939
Ministry of Housing and Local Government/Welsh Office Housing returns for England and Wales Appendix B, 1946-1965
Ministry of Housing and Local Government/Welsh Office Local housing statistics 1966-
Ministry of Housing and Local Government Statistics of decisions on planning applications 1962-
Welsh Office Digest of Welsh statistics 1954-
Welsh Housing and Development Association Welsh housing and development year book 1916-1935
Royal Commission on the distribution of the industrial population 1940
